About the Item

A fine group of ancient Roman bronze implements and artifacts. Consisting of pins & several small scale tools. From the private collection of Lawrence Majewski, who was a former conservator at the Metropolitan Museum of Art. Simply a wonderful piece for the Wunderkammer or Curio Cabinet! Date: 2nd - 5th century CE Overall Condition: They are in overall fair, as-pictured, used estate condition. There are some losses & corrosion, with some very fine & light surface scratches and other signs of expected light wear consistent with age. Measurements: Longest element in the group's length: ca. 7 in Widest element in the group's width: ca. 14 mm. Items purchased from this dealer must delight you.
